How We Scored the Leaderboard
Every position on this board is defended by the same five-point scoring rubric: COA availability (is a certificate posted at all?), third-party verification (is the issuing lab independent and named?), testing method depth (does the COA include HPLC purity percentage plus mass spectrometry identity confirmation?), lot-level traceability (does the COA match a specific batch number on the product page?), and policy transparency (does the vendor publish a clear retesting or dispute policy?). Each criterion is worth up to 20 points, for a maximum score of 100.
Vendors were evaluated based on publicly accessible product pages, downloadable COA documents, and stated testing policies as of mid-2025. No vendor paid for placement. A vendor with a COA that lists only a generic purity figure without a named lab or a lot number scores zero on third-party verification and lot-level traceability, regardless of how polished its website looks.

What Does a Legitimate COA Actually Contain?
A certificate of analysis is only as useful as the information inside it. A legitimate third-party COA for a research peptide should include the name and contact information of the issuing laboratory, the date of analysis, the lot or batch number that matches the product packaging, an HPLC purity result expressed as a percentage, a mass spectrometry result confirming the molecular weight of the compound, and the name of the compound tested. Documents missing any of those elements leave meaningful gaps in the verification chain.
HPLC, or high-performance liquid chromatography, separates the components of a sample and measures their relative proportions. A result of 99 percent purity means 99 percent of the detectable material in the sample elutes at the expected retention time. Mass spectrometry goes further by measuring the molecular weight of the compound, which confirms identity rather than just purity. Both tests together give a much stronger picture than either alone. Vendors that provide only one of the two are offering partial documentation.
Lot-level traceability is the piece most buyers overlook. A COA dated two years ago for a compound that has been restocked multiple times since then tells you nothing about what is in the current vial. The COA should correspond to the specific batch currently being sold. Vendors that archive old COAs without flagging them as historical records create a transparency problem even if the underlying testing was rigorous when it was done.
Buyers should also note that a COA confirms what a lab found in a sample submitted by the vendor. It does not confirm that every vial in a batch is identical to the tested sample, and it does not constitute a safety or efficacy endorsement. Research peptides are sold for laboratory research purposes, and no COA changes the regulatory status of a compound.
How to Read the Scorecard Before You Buy
Before placing an order, pull up the product page and look for a direct link to the COA, not a general link to a testing page. Click through and check that the issuing lab is named with contact information, not just a logo. Confirm the lot number on the certificate matches whatever lot number appears on the product listing or is stated as the current batch. Check the date: a COA older than 12 to 18 months for a product that has been restocked is a yellow flag worth investigating.
Check the testing methods listed. If the document shows only HPLC without mass spectrometry, the identity of the compound has not been independently confirmed, only its purity relative to other detectable material. If the document is an image file with no readable metadata, consider whether the data can be independently verified. A PDF from a named laboratory with a report number is a stronger document than a JPEG with no traceable origin.
Finally, look for a stated policy on what happens if a customer disputes a result or requests a retest. Vendors that publish this process openly are signaling confidence in their testing. Vendors that have no stated policy leave buyers with no recourse if a question arises. That policy gap is one of the most common reasons otherwise strong vendors lose points on this leaderboard.
Frequently asked questions
What is the difference between an in-house COA and a third-party COA?
An in-house COA is produced by the vendor's own staff or equipment, meaning the same party selling the product is also certifying its quality. A third-party COA comes from an independent laboratory with no financial stake in the sale. Third-party COAs carry more weight because the issuing lab has no incentive to inflate purity numbers. When evaluating a COA, look for the lab's name, address, and contact information on the document itself. If none of those appear, treat the document as unverified.
Why does mass spectrometry matter if HPLC already shows high purity?
HPLC measures the proportion of a sample that elutes at a given retention time, which reflects purity relative to detectable impurities. It does not confirm what the compound actually is. A different peptide with a similar chromatographic profile could produce a high HPLC purity score while still being the wrong compound. Mass spectrometry measures molecular weight directly, which confirms identity. For research purposes, both tests together provide meaningful documentation. HPLC alone is insufficient to verify that a product is what the label claims.
How often should a vendor update its COAs?
There is no universal regulatory standard for research peptide vendors, but a COA should correspond to the batch currently being sold. If a vendor restocks a product with a new batch, a new COA from that batch is the appropriate documentation. A COA older than 12 to 18 months on a product that has been restocked multiple times is a documentation gap. Some vendors archive old COAs clearly labeled as historical records while posting current ones separately, which is an acceptable practice as long as the current batch COA is easy to find and clearly dated.
